Output a662dd49b539ecc6b18e47ab356dd7569b16b56c91a050d57a27453460c23a06:0

value
1006816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b161ae2c0d44ff2892e83ec7f305d3e168c90e1f OP_EQUAL
address
3HrvYSwhdamzVXyYz8TZDdUQ66EeuzbxZD
transaction
a662dd49b539ecc6b18e47ab356dd7569b16b56c91a050d57a27453460c23a06
confirmations
377201
spent
true